The Good
- Easy to Learn: Keno’s rules are straightforward. Players select numbers from 1 to 80, and the game draws 20 numbers. The more numbers you match, the higher your payout.
- Flexible Betting Options: Players can choose to bet on as few as one number or as many as 20, allowing for a variety of strategies and stake sizes.
- High Payout Potential: Depending on the number of selections and the casino’s specific pay table, Keno can offer payouts of up to 1,000 times your stake.
- Variety of Game Formats: Many online casinos offer different versions of Keno, including live Keno and themed games, keeping the experience fresh.
